A Cru Bourgeois of power and refinement

  • This wine carries the prestigious Cru Bourgeois classification, a mark of consistent quality and authentic expression of Haut-Médoc terroir. The estate has been certified HVE (Haute Valeur Environnementale) since 2018, reflecting a commitment to reasoned viticulture and sustainable practice.
  • Cabernet Sauvignon provides the wine's backbone and character, whilst Merlot contributes roundness and fruit-forward appeal. The blend achieves a natural equilibrium between structure and approachability.
  • Well-defined tannin structure suggests genuine ageing potential. This is a wine that will develop greater complexity and secondary flavours over five to ten years in a cool cellar, rewarding patience with increased depth.

Product features : Château Haut Beyzac Haut-Médoc Cru Bourgeois 75cl

In the mouth
Generous attack with fine, well-integrated tannins. Intense dark fruit flavours—cassis and blackberry—are complemented by spice and subtle wood influence. The finish is clean and persistent, with good length.
On the nose
Expressive bouquet of blackcurrant and blackberry, underpinned by forest floor and tobacco leaf. Subtle vanilla and cedar notes emerge with aeration, suggesting careful oak élevage.
On the eye
Deep ruby-red robe with garnet highlights; dense and youthful in appearance.
Breeding
Aged in oak barrels for 12 to 16 months, with a proportion of new wood, imparting structure and delicately oaked aromas
